Default Pushrod lenghth ?

Setup is L92 Heads milled .025 GM hot cam on a 6.0. what length pushrod do you think it would call for.Have the tool coming to check just looking for suggestions

I would guess a 7.375 depending on the lifters you are running with it. However, I would spend the $20 on the checker and measure and erase any doubt about it.

Running stock lifters.I had to order another pushrod tool the marks on mine were almost gone and hard to see.I know I need a shorter than stock pushrod because the stock lenghth pushrod opens the valve when I tighten down rocker with number 1 at TDC and exhaust valve partialy open.
